Business Solutions Manager - Acquire to Retire/Asset Maintenance
Location: Houston TX - 4 days/week
Duration: 6-12 months CTH
The Business Solutions Manger - Acquire to Retire/Asset Maintenance ("ATR") will be responsible for supporting, maintaining, and enhancing the processes and technology for the ATR value stream. This role will focus on establishing and aligning key efficiency metrics to drive business outcomes. The position offers significant responsibility, requiring close collaboration with leaders and stakeholders across the company to ensure alignment with strategic initiatives and successful execution of cross-functional projects.

Job Requirements
- Expertise across capabilities within ATR and understanding business and user needs.
- Proven experience implementing and supporting SAP PM, MM, and ancillary systems.
- Understanding of the systems and toolsets relevant to the functional area, including Maintenance Orders, Work Centers, Maintenance Plans, Mobile Execution, and integration with QM, SD, MM, and PP modules.
- Strong relationships with key business stakeholders, ensuring alignment and collaboration across departments for reporting and analytics needs.
- Cross functional expertise regarding integration into modules such as FICO, SD, PP, MM etc. is required.
- Provide system solutions enabled by SAP S4 HANA for business requirements
